What affects the price

Replacing your roof involves several variables that shift your final bill. The total square footage of your property is the biggest factor, followed closely by the pitch or steepness of your roof, which dictates how safely crews can work. You will also need to choose your materials—architectural shingles, metal, or tile each carry different price points. We also have to account for the removal and disposal of your current roof, plus the condition of the underlying wood decking that might need repairs once the old shingles are off. About this service

A tin roof refers to a thin, lightweight metal covering that is often associated with older structures. While the term is used loosely today, modern versions are usually made of steel with specialized coatings to prevent rust. You might need one if you are looking for a nostalgic aesthetic for a shed or porch, or if you need a cost-effective, lightweight solution for a structure that cannot support the weight of heavy traditional materials.

When might roofing tar be used in Sacramento?

Roofing tar, or asphalt-based sealants, are often used for sealing small cracks or seams, especially on flatter roof sections in Sacramento. It's a common repair material for temporary fixes or in conjunction with other roofing systems. However, for long-term solutions and significant repairs, more robust materials are usually recommended by the pros. They'll explain the best approach.
